The Universal Pixel LED Waterfall Controller creates a flowing waterfall effect (drops with a fading tail) on WS2811, WS2812 or UCS1903 pixels at 5V to 12V. Supports up to 300 pixels, with 10 colour modes plus adjustable tail length and speed. Controlled by a single button and an onboard speed knob (potentiometer), and remembers your last mode after power-off.

How To Use (Controls)
1ΓSingle press: enter colour-select mode, then press to move through the 10 colour modes.
2ΓDouble-press & hold: tail-length setting.
ποΈSpeed knob (potentiometer): rotate to adjust how fast the drops flow.
πΎAuto-save: your selected mode is saved and restored after power-off.
